Over the past three years there has been a dramatic increase in the number of girls playing rugby in Wicklow Rugby club…
This has seen the numbers rise from 15 girls jump to a wide range of ages such as 20 girls at U12’s playing tag rugby , 35 U15’s , 30 U18’s and 20 senior ladies training regularly.
On a Monday and Wednesday night the U15 and U18 girl’s teams train together and there is on average over 50 girls training between the two teams. This success is down the hard work of the coaches Ciara McConnell (Senior Ladies Player) and Roan Griffey. Leanne Sullivan (Senior Ladies Player), Paul McDevitt (Former first team captain), John Alvey, John Buckley and the club CCRO, Shane McDonald also assist.
This huge increase of numbers have seen the players develop hugely over such a short period of time and just recently six of the U18’s team have been selected to be part of the Leinster U18’s team that took part in recent interpros in Westmanstown.
The six girls are Becky Wray, Nicole Murphy, Heidi Keogh, Lauren Barry, and Daisy McKenzie and also Rachel Griffey (who is also team captain).
It is hoped that with the hard work that is being done in the club to support the girls and women’s game that in the coming years there will be even more players representing Leister and maybe even Ireland one day.
